Steiner sets Haas ‘lower midfield' benchmark

The team principal of the incoming Haas F1 team Guenther Steiner has set his sights on the ‘lower midfield' for the 2016 season. The successful Haas name will appear on the Formula One grid for the season-opening Australian Grand Prix in two months' time, with the team aiming to be competitive from the outset. Their unique business model involves collaboration with the Ferrari team, so when asked where they will rank on the 2016 grid compared to the likes of Toro Rosso – who will be using one-year-old Ferrari engines this year – Steiner replied: 'We hope to line up somewhere in the lower midfield.
